       Well the pop up window is divided into two tabs: Castle, and
       Heroes.
       The castle tab will show a picture of your castle (from a map
       view), all your resources, and a list of how many troops you
       have. There are also three buttons on the side under the name of
       Transport, Dispatch, and Move Castle. Transport allows you to
       move resources between YOUR OWN castles, should you have another
       one. Dispatch allows you to move troops between your own
       castles. And move castle, I think, allows you to move your
       castle to another uninhabited vacant spot. For more info on
       vacant spots please see IIIb:
       The heroes tab will show you a list of all the heroes you own,
       what their level is, what castle they reside in, and what their
       stats are. In this tab on the bottom right corner there is also
       a view button for each of the heroes you own.  By clicking on
       the view button it will bring you to that heroes pop up window
       were a full body avatar of that hero will be presented to you on
       the left. When looking at the full body avatar of that hero, you
       will notice boxes to the left and right of that hero stacked
       vertically. Those are your hero’s slots. If you have any items
       you may equip them to those slots simply by dragging the item
       from your inventory, located on the bottom right corner of your
       hero’s pop up page, and then dragging it to the appropriate
       slot. At the foot of you avatar’s feet, it will show your
       physical attack/defense & Magical attack/defense.
       On the right side of the hero pop up window towards the top
       you will see your current level of strength, agility, and
       intelligence. Also you will note your health bar (the red one)
       and exp. Bar (the blue one). Below that will be your potential
       points. For every potential point you have, you can put towards
       1 of your 3 attributes: strength, agility, or intelligence. You
       will get more potential points as your hero levels up. For help
       on leveling up see Ib: or IIIc: or IIId: or IIIe:
       In the middle of the right hand side of your hero pop up window
       will be a list of your skills. When you level up you are given
       skill point in which you can use to put towards one of those
       skills that will forever help you hero.
       On the bottom right hand corner of your hero pop up page you
       will notice 3 rows of 5 squares. That is your hero’s inventory.
       To put an item into your heroes inventory see 1Ie:
       On the bottom of your hero pop up window you see three buttons.
       spell scroll,  rename,  dismiss
       Spell scrolls…well I honestly don’t know much about it. For more
       info ask our guild leader jackel. Right now I don’t have
       anything in spell scroll button, but my guess is that later on
       you can get scrolls and use them for battle and such. But don’t
       take my word for it.
       Rename is just as it sounds. You can change the name of that
       hero if you don’t like their name.
       When you click on the dismiss button it will dismiss your hero
       from their active duty. Because you can only have a certain
       amount of heroes under your control per city, if you find
       another hero that is stronger than your last then you can
       dismiss you current hero to hire a new one.

       In the middle of the side bar will be 4 boxes. 1 of them should
       have the picture of your city on it. If you hover your mouse
       curser over it, your X/Y coordinates will appear and the name of
       your city. To name your city please visit qq
       Basically those squares will just show you each of the cities
       you own and their coordinates.
       Underneath those boxes will be a heart with a sword over it.
       That is your loyalty/resentment stats. It should show something
       like “100/0”
       The number on the left is your loyalty. Taxes affect your
       loyalty. The higher the taxes the lower the loyalty.  Resentment
       is caused by people attacking your city, and levies. If you have
       a high loyalty rate, and a low resentment rate, the more people
       and the faster they will come to your castle. But if it’s the
       opposite, then people will start leaving you castle.
       To learn about taxes and levies please see qq
       1Ig: 
       lower middle of your side bar. The resource tab will display
       your display your wood, stone, iron, food, and gold. You will
       notice, for example, numbers next to each one of your resources.
       Its will look like
       Example:
       100/500
       50
       The number 100 symbolizes how much resources you currently have.
       The number 500 shows how much you can store. For more
       information on storage please see either xaa, xbb, or xcc
       NOTE: You cannot have more resources than you can store
       The number 50 underneath the other numbers is your net income.
       That is how much you will make per hour.
       NOTE: the net income on your food will lower the more
       people/soldiers you have because PEOPLE EAT FOOD! I know it’s a
       novel concept.
